Fremont family business Roots Poultry ready for busy holiday season
74
SHARES
1.2k
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


The turkey enterprise is evolving, with all kinds of choices being provided by the trade, however Sandusky County residents can go native with Roots Poultry.

Roots Poultry, primarily based in Fremont, is understood regionally for its shredded hen, but it surely additionally has a retail retailer, meals vans and a booming Thanksgiving retail turkey enterprise.

“We do lots of turkeys for Thanksgiving, so November undoubtedly will get fairly busy for us, mentioned Annette Reed. “We herald lots of frozen turkeys, for space factories and companies who’re giving them away to their workers, and we do two totally different manufacturers of recent turkeys that we promote out of our retail retailer, for our retail prospects.

“With our recent turkeys, we undoubtedly promote lots of, however while you get into the entire frozen turkeys, we’re undoubtedly within the 1000’s,” she mentioned.

Matt Damschroder is the fourth-generation owner of Roots Poultry. He weighs out turkeys in the warehouse, as they prepare for their retail Thanksgiving sales.

Reed is a Roots Poultry member of the family. She has labored on the farm for greater than 20 years and has had quite a lot of jobs within the household enterprise.

“I do lots of issues,” she mentioned, however she’s presently the manufacturing supervisor, dealing with many of the firm’s food-related certifications and authorities necessities.

Matt Damschroder is the fourth-generation proprietor of the Fremont-based household enterprise. Throughout an interview with the Information-Messenger, he was weighing turkeys within the Roots Poultry warehouse as the corporate ready for Thanksgiving.

Thanksgiving is Roots’ largest occasion of the 12 months.

Roots Poultry takes orders for turkeys

When the turkeys arrive on the Fremont facility at 3721 W. State St., they first get sized.

“We individually measurement them, so I understand how many 14-pound turkeys, 13-pound turkeys, and 12-pound turkeys I’ve. Then as soon as I understand how many of every measurement I’ve, I’ll begin tagging them for the person orders, as a result of we have an entire peg board for various orders for various people which have known as in and requested a sure measurement turkey and sure model,” Damschroder mentioned.

Roots has two totally different recent turkeys, representing an evolving market: Troyer Meals, from Goshen, Indiana, and Bowman and Landes, from New Carlisle, Ohio.

“Bowman Landes is an all-natural, free-range turkey. It is one other recent turkey we supply,” Damschroder mentioned. “They’re costlier, however they’re additionally extra native. They’re a great high quality turkey that we have been shopping for for a lot of years.”

Bowman Landes farms take their environmental inexperienced dedication to a stage past the best way they increase the turkeys. They’ve an power independence aim, having put in photo voltaic arrays producing a complete of 350,000 kilowatts, which powers greater than 50% of their annual power wants. The turkey farm web site has a hyperlink for monitoring the solar arrays.

In addition they no-till and minimum-till practices with their soil and in waterway upkeep. The turkey manure is used to fertilize their fields.

Greater than shredded hen

As Roots Poultry’s retail retailer gears up for Thanksgiving, Reed is frequently known as on to assist between the manufacturing facet and the shop administration due to the wide range of jobs she’s held.

Usually known as “the face of Roots Poultry,” she does not bear in mind how younger she was when her father first began that includes her in quite a lot of promotional actions that required an individual who was keen to be in entrance of a digital camera.

Matt Damschroder purchased the enterprise through the pandemic, in 2020.

“My dad was lastly able to retire, so my spouse and I purchased the household enterprise,” Damschroder mentioned. “It is form of been considered one of my lifelong desires. I grew up right here and labored right here as a child.”

Damschroder brings some exterior expertise to the enterprise. He was elected as a county commissioner and labored as a full-time firefighter for Fremont.

Damschroder is a hands-on proprietor.

“Oh yeah, I am right here day-after-day doing one thing. Folks consider the everyday proprietor that simply sits in an workplace and does not do a lot, I am very hands-on within the day-to-day operations that go on right here,” Damschroder mentioned.

There are a number of new features to the enterprise, together with a meals truck that they take to particular occasions, and a cell grocery retailer.

Whereas the retail retailer has been a well-liked a part of the operation for a few years, it has developed.

They now additionally do scorching meals, together with the deli counter. The meals embody variations on the Roots’ wholesale gadgets discovered at different shops, resembling barbecue shredded hen and barbecue shredded pork sandwiches, and macaroni and cheese.

Dustin Gray, left, Dean Davis and Eric Runion take a break from their construction jobs to grab chicken lunches at Roots Poultry. They are fans of the new ready-made hot meals and deli.

On a current weekday, Dustin Grey Dean Davis and Eric Runion took a break from their development jobs to seize hen lunches at Roots Poultry. They’re followers of the brand new ready-made scorching meals and deli.

“That is their second time coming right here, however I have been right here many instances,” Eric Runion mentioned whereas consuming his scorching fried hen.

Between mouthfuls, all of them agreed that they are going to be again and their favourite half about stopping at Roots is that “The meals’s fairly good.”
